What companies run services between Brussels Central Station, Belgium and Nancy, France?

You can take a train from Bruxelles-Central to Nancy via Brussel-Zuid / Bruxelles-Midi, Paris Nord, and Paris Est in around 3h 55m. Alternatively, BlaBlaCar Bus operates a bus from Brussels - Midi Train Station to Nancy - Quai Sainte-Catherine twice daily. Tickets cost €29–55 and the journey takes 4h 35m.
